****************************************************** PR # 14 The low mass X-ray binary, 4U0614+091, that is scheduled as a calibrationsource, being relatively bright, steady, isolated, and not much absorbed,is also scheduled for ROSAT observations contemporaneously. On the basisof the EINSTEIN Observatory SSS observations, it will exhibit strongerlow energy line emission than the more luminous low mass X-ray binaries.Comparison of Fe K emission with that of the 20 times more luminousCyg X-2 would be a diagnostic of the location of the continuum source,the temperature, and ionization conditions of the inner disk and the diskcorona. ******************************************************
